MyEtherWallet (MEW) is a free open source tool that allows you to create wallets for tokens that work under the Ethereum network.
This platform was launched in mid-2015 and has not stopped growing since then. Over time, the Ethereum network has established a high position in the world cryptocurrency ranking, being the second cryptocurrency with the highest capitalization, only below Bitcoin.
What exactly is MyEtherWallet?
Broadly speaking it is an interface that interacts with the Ethereum blockchain. Although it may seem so, the data is not saved online, but on your device, in this way it addresses and avoids the multiple problems of having funds online.
It can be accessed from the most used web browsers today.
What kind of cryptocurrencies can I save in MEW?
Ether (ETH)
Ethereum Classic (ETC)
Any token that meets Ethereum standards (ERC20)
First steps to create an account in MEW
First of all you should go to the MEW website. Once you are there you should simply enter a strong password of 9 digits, minimum.
Second you must click on Generate Portfolio.
Third step: You must download your keystore. It is important that you save it and remember your password, both documents will be essential. The Keystore cannot be recovered, so keep it well. Then we will understand, continue.
Next, a private key will be generated. This key cannot be recovered later, it is essential that you keep it safe.
Once you have printed the paper wallet and kept it safe, you can proceed to save your address.
Your paper wallet should look like this, it is very important that you do not share this information with anyone.
From now on, you have your wallet ready and ready.
How do I add cryptocurrencies to my wallet?
First you must choose what type of wallet you have. By default, you will enter with the new wallet you created, although MEW also accepts access to cold wallets such as Trezor or Ledger Nano S. Then you will have to pay attention to your address and send there the amount of ether or any other ERC20 token you want to receive. As simple as that.
